I run my ATP on coin standard mostly W/40disc
Pretty easy as I only search coins.
I try to switch to Pro once in a while when I find a wonky signal.
Pro has helped a bunch in trashy areas as the display seems to jump less so I can see the numbers.
I practiced with some coins on concrete for about 20 min. and then wen a dug an IH deeper that my pro pointer.
Sometimes I have to play with the ground balance. for my area I run about 80-90.
I would say fairly easy to learn on standard...

Pull back towards yourself when pinpointing and when the signal drops off it will be directly in front of the coil. I find this way much easier than the sweet spot method. Hh
